Many high-frequency enterprise processes remain trapped in legacy desktop applications without usable APIs. This talk examines how a complex, undocumented, approximately one-hour Siebel workflow was moved into live operation inside a restricted Windows, RDP, and VPN environment.
Later production telemetry shows the deployment operating across nine parallel agent instances, with 135 tasks marked completed over five weeks. It also records failures and cancellations—highlighting why production Computer Use cannot rely on model performance alone.
Using both the successes and failure modes of this case, we will cover the architecture needed to capture human workflows as structured SOPs, combine screen interaction with state machines and targeted API or PowerShell tools, handle unexpected screens and backend outages, and provide recordings, approvals, recovery, and human intervention.
